The featured quilt of the week in the February 13, 2011 edition of the Start Your Week With a Quilt newsletter is called When a Man Loves a Woman. It was created by Aleathia Chisolm.
This quilt is my all time favorite Valentine’s Day quilt. Aleathia captures in this quilt what most ladies are looking for — a man who will cherish and adore them.
To create this quilt, Aleathia first pieced the black and white background from squares of different fabrics. She then appliquéd the man and woman on top. The loving couple is framed by three borders.
